ABOUT THIS ROLE
The Compliance Reporting & Analytics Analyst plays a key role within our Compliance Program. The role requires interaction with functional managers within the Financial Crimes Compliance department to track important KPI and resourcing data, analyzing for potential trends. The individual will compile the data into reports to share with Apex and Compliance leadership. The individual fulfilling this role should be organized, timely, and driven to improve and refine existing processes to provide for the scalability and maturity improvement of the Compliance department.
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Preparation of RSAT/KRI/Functional Dept Reviews for the FC team
  • Process Maps for all of Compliance including identification of bottlenecks and remediate those through funnel submissions or process redesign
  • Build other as needed reporting related material for exams/audits, clients, and internal stakeholders
  • Provide overall reporting and assessment on how vendors are performing by creating a scorecard
  • Partner with the Testing team to develop and implement of QA governance processes and associated reporting metrics


Required Skills/Abilities:

  • Able to work with large data sets using a Power BI
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ail
  • Able to create Power Point slide presentations for senior management based on data analysis


Education and/or Experience:

  • Bachelor's Degree or equivalent work experience
  • Experience in Microsoft SQL by writing cross database queries
  • Experience Power BI dashboard and reporting creations
  • 1-3 years of Data Analyst or Business Data Analyst experience
